asp网站添加背景音乐,如何给网站添加防护功能?

在当前的互联网环境中,提升用户体验与保障数据安全是网站运营的两大核心支柱,对于使用传统ASP技术构建的站点而言,实现asp网站添加背景音乐_添加防护网站的双重目标,不仅能够增强网站的互动性与品牌辨识度,更能有效抵御日益复杂的网络攻击,确保业务连续性。核心结论在于:背景音乐的添加需兼顾用户体验与技术兼容性,而网站防护则应构建以权限控制与代码审计为核心的纵深防御体系,两者结合方能打造既动听又安全的优质站点。

asp网站添加背景音乐

ASP网站添加背景音乐的正确姿势

背景音乐能够营造氛围,但若处理不当,极易造成用户流失,在ASP环境中添加背景音乐,不应仅仅停留在代码层面的植入,更应关注用户的选择权与加载速度。

  1. 代码植入的最佳实践
    传统的<bgsound>标签虽简单,但兼容性差,主要仅支持IE浏览器。推荐使用HTML5的<audio>标签结合ASP动态输出技术。 这种方式不仅兼容主流浏览器,还能通过ASP代码控制音乐文件的路径,便于后期维护。
    可以在ASP页面头部定义音乐路径变量,然后在页面主体中调用,这种方式使得音乐源文件路径灵活可配,避免了硬编码带来的修改麻烦。

  2. 用户体验的优化策略
    切勿设置自动播放。 现代浏览器策略大多已限制网页自动播放带声音的多媒体内容,且突然响起的声音往往会惊吓用户,导致其立即关闭网页。
    建议做法:

    • 默认设置为静音或暂停状态。
    • 提供显眼的播放/暂停控制按钮。
    • 利用Cookies或Session记录用户的播放偏好,如果用户在上一次访问时关闭了音乐,下次访问时应保持关闭状态,这种细节体现了网站的专业度与对用户的尊重。
  3. 性能与格式的考量
    音乐文件体积直接影响页面加载速度。优先选择MP3格式,因其压缩率高且兼容性好,应使用专业音频编辑软件对音乐进行裁剪和压缩,控制文件大小在几百KB以内,避免因加载背景音乐而拖慢整个ASP网站的响应速度。

构建ASP网站防护体系的深度解析

ASP作为经典的动态网页技术,其安全性常被误解为薄弱,大部分安全漏洞源于代码编写的不规范,构建高强度的防护网站,必须从代码底层逻辑入手,实施精准的防御措施。

  1. 严防SQL注入漏洞
    SQL注入是ASP网站面临的最大威胁,许多开发者习惯使用拼接字符串的方式构建SQL语句,这为攻击者敞开了大门。
    专业解决方案:

    asp网站添加背景音乐

    • 参数化查询: 彻底摒弃字符串拼接,使用ADODB.Command对象进行参数化查询,这是从根源上杜绝SQL注入的最有效手段。
    • 输入过滤: 对所有用户输入(URL参数、表单数据)进行严格的过滤,编写独立的过滤函数,剔除特殊字符(如单引号、分号、注释符等)。
    • 最小权限原则: 数据库连接账户应仅被授予执行存储过程或特定SELECT/INSERT/UPDATE权限,严禁使用sa或root等高权限账户连接数据库。
  2. 文件上传与目录安全
    文件上传功能是网站被挂马的重灾区,攻击者常利用上传漏洞上传WebShell,进而控制服务器。
    关键防御步骤:

    • 严格的文件类型检测: 不能仅依赖文件后缀名判断,必须通过读取文件头(二进制流)来判断真实的文件类型
    • 重命名机制: 上传后的文件必须重命名,且文件名应包含随机字符,防止攻击者猜测路径。
    • 目录权限隔离: 上传目录(如Uploads)应设置为“只读、不可执行脚本”,在IIS中配置该目录无执行权限,即使攻击者上传了恶意脚本,也无法在服务器端运行。
  3. 跨站脚本攻击(XSS)防御
    XSS攻击允许攻击者在用户浏览器中执行恶意脚本,窃取Cookie或进行钓鱼欺诈。
    防御策略:

    • 输出编码: 在将用户数据输出到页面前,使用Server.HTMLEncode()函数进行HTML编码,将特殊字符转换为HTML实体。
    • Cookie安全: 设置Cookie的HttpOnly属性,防止客户端脚本访问Cookie,有效防止XSS攻击窃取会话信息。
  4. 服务器端安全配置
    除了代码层面,服务器环境的安全配置同样至关重要。

    • 错误信息屏蔽: 在生产环境中,应配置IIS不发送详细错误信息给客户端,自定义错误页面,防止泄露数据库结构、路径等敏感信息。
    • 组件管理: 禁用不必要的ASP组件(如FileSystemObject),或者限制其访问权限,防止攻击者利用组件进行文件操作。

平衡体验与安全的实施建议

在实施asp网站添加背景音乐_添加防护网站的策略时,必须认识到安全与体验是相辅相成的,一个不安全的网站,音乐再动听也无法留住用户;一个体验极差的网站,安全防护再强也毫无意义。

  1. 定期代码审计与渗透测试
    网站上线后,应定期进行代码审计,利用专业的Web漏洞扫描工具对ASP网站进行全面扫描,及时发现并修复潜在漏洞,对于背景音乐等静态资源,应定期检查是否被恶意篡改,确保资源文件的完整性。

  2. HTTPS加密传输
    为网站部署SSL证书,实现HTTPS加密传输,这不仅保护了用户数据在传输过程中的安全,防止中间人攻击,同时也提升了搜索引擎对网站的信任度,百度等搜索引擎已明确表示,HTTPS站点在排名上会获得优先权。

  3. 建立应急响应机制
    即使防护再严密,也无法保证万无一失,建立完善的备份与恢复机制是最后的防线,定期备份网站代码和数据库,并确保备份文件存储在安全的位置,一旦发生安全事故,能够迅速恢复网站运行,将损失降到最低。

    asp网站添加背景音乐

ASP网站的优化与防护是一项系统工程,通过规范化的代码编写、严格的权限控制以及人性化的交互设计,我们完全可以在老旧的技术架构上构建出既具备多媒体互动能力,又拥有高安全防护等级的现代网站,这不仅是对技术的尊重,更是对每一位网站访问者的负责。

相关问答

问:为什么在ASP网站中添加背景音乐后,页面加载速度明显变慢?
答:这通常是因为音乐文件体积过大或放置位置不当,建议将音乐文件压缩至较小体积,并使用异步加载技术,或者将<audio>标签放置在页面底部,避免阻塞页面主体内容的渲染,检查服务器对音频文件的MIME类型配置是否正确,确保支持流式传输。

问:ASP网站被注入了恶意代码,如何快速恢复并加强防护?
答:首先立即停止网站服务,防止影响扩大,然后使用可靠的备份文件恢复网站代码和数据库,恢复后,必须修改所有后台管理密码及数据库连接密码,重点检查所有涉及用户输入的ASP文件,实施参数化查询和严格的输入过滤,在服务器层面设置目录写入和执行权限,彻底封堵漏洞。

如果您在ASP网站建设或安全防护过程中遇到其他难题,欢迎在评论区留言交流。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/95036.html

(0)
上一篇 2026年3月15日 22:22
下一篇 2026年3月15日 22:22

相关推荐

  • 国外CDN1111促销活动有哪些?怎么买最划算?

    对于致力于拓展海外市场的企业而言,抓住年底的流量红利与成本优化窗口至关重要,核心结论在于:利用“双十一”期间的海外CDN促销契机,企业能够以极低的试错成本完成全球加速架构的升级,实现带宽成本的大幅削减与访问速度的显著提升,从而在年底购物季中获得更强的市场竞争力, 这不仅是一次简单的采购行为,更是对全球基础设施的……

    2026年3月1日
    3300
  • 国外云主机需要备案吗,国外云主机备案流程是怎样的?

    国外云主机不受中国工信部ICP备案制度的强制约束,用户无需经过繁琐的审核流程即可上线网站,这为追求快速部署和面向海外用户的企业提供了极大的便利,但同时也意味着在中国大陆的访问速度和网络稳定性方面需要做出妥协,并需自行承担内容合规的主体责任,这一核心结论揭示了国外云主机备案(即免备案)的本质:它是基于服务器物理位……

    2026年2月24日
    4000
  • 国外专门测网速的网站有哪些,国外测速网站哪个最准

    在全球范围内评估网络连接质量,Speedtest by Ookla、Fast.com 以及 Measurement Lab (M-Lab) 是目前公认最权威、最精准的三大测速平台,选择国外专门测网速的网站进行测试,能够帮助用户跳出本地运营商的内网限制,真实评估国际带宽的吞吐能力、网络延迟以及抖动情况,从而为优化……

    2026年3月6日
    2600
  • 国外ip地址云服务器地址怎么选?国外云服务器推荐

    选择高质量的国外ip地址云服务器地址,核心在于精准平衡网络延迟、IP纯净度与数据安全性,而非单纯追求低价,优质的海外云服务器资源能够为跨境电商、外贸营销及数据采集提供稳定的网络环境,确保业务连续性与合规性,用户在决策时,应优先考察服务商的资质背景、IP资源的独享性以及售后技术响应速度,这是构建可靠海外网络基础设……

    2026年3月7日
    2400
  • 国外oss云存储哪个好?海外对象存储服务商推荐

    综合对比全球主流对象存储服务商的性能、价格、稳定性及生态整合能力,亚马逊 AWS S3 依然是当前技术实力最强、市场占有率最高的首选平台,适合对数据可靠性要求极高的企业级用户;而对于中小型企业及个人开发者,Cloudflare R2 凭借“零出口流量费”的优势,成为最具性价比的替代方案;若业务深度依赖谷歌生态或……

    2026年3月1日
    3400
  • 国外DNS解析哪个好用,国外DNS服务器怎么设置?

    对于面向全球用户的网站而言,构建高速、稳定且安全的访问体验至关重要,而国外DNS解析服务正是这一基础设施的核心,它不仅负责将域名转换为IP地址,更直接决定了全球用户的访问速度、解析的稳定性以及网站抵御网络攻击的能力,选择合适的国外DNS服务商并实施科学的配置策略,是跨境电商、出海游戏及国际化企业必须解决的首要问……

    2026年2月27日
    3900
  • 国外中文博客网站有哪些?国外中文博客平台推荐

    在全球数字化浪潮下,中文内容的创作与传播早已跨越地域限制,形成了独特的全球生态,国外中文博客网站作为连接海外华人社区与全球信息的重要枢纽,其核心价值在于打破信息孤岛,提供多元视角下的深度内容与专业见解,这类平台不仅是海外华人获取资讯、寻求文化共鸣的渠道,更是中文内容创作者触达全球受众、建立个人品牌的关键阵地,要……

    2026年2月25日
    4600
  • Xbox如何连接电脑?,Win11系统怎么无线投屏?

    将Xbox主机与电脑连接,主要取决于用户的使用场景是追求“远程串流游玩”还是“将电脑显示器作为游戏屏幕”,目前最主流且专业的解决方案分为两类:一是利用Xbox官方应用通过局域网进行无线串流,二是通过HDMI视频采集卡实现物理层面的有线直连,这两种方式在延迟、画质和成本上各有优劣,用户应根据实际需求选择, 无线串……

    2026年2月22日
    4000
  • CAD软件怎么安装,新手CAD安装教程详细步骤图解

    CAD软件的安装并非简单的点击“下一步”,而是一个涉及系统环境评估、硬件资源匹配以及安装参数配置的系统化工程,核心结论在于:成功的安装依赖于前期的环境准备、官方渠道的纯净获取以及标准化的安装向导执行, 只有确保操作系统兼容、硬件达标并遵循正确的安装逻辑,才能避免后续运行中的崩溃、闪退或功能缺失,对于专业用户而言……

    2026年2月20日
    3900
  • 国外cn域名如何注册,国外cn域名注册流程详解

    国外cn域名依然是国内企业布局全球市场的重要数字资产,其核心价值在于保留了.cn这一代表中国的国家级标识,同时通过海外注册机制解决了部分企业实名认证的合规痛点,并实现了跨境业务的灵活部署,对于具有国际化视野的公司而言,持有国外cn域名不仅是品牌保护的手段,更是构建可信网络身份的战略选择,国外cn域名的核心价值与……

    2026年3月3日
    3500

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注